
The New Paradigm in Science
And an old paradigm in Magic
Largely drawn from The Tao of Physics, by Fritjof Capra. 
  
  
    |  | 
  - We believe that while the properties of the parts certainly contribute to
  our understanding of the whole, at the same time the properties of the parts
  can only be fully understood through the dynamics of the whole.
  
- We think that process is primary, that every structure we observe is a
  manifestation of an underlying [energetic] process.
  
- We believe that epistemology — the understanding of the process of
  knowledge — has to be included explicitly in the description of natural
  phenomena.
  
- The material [as well as the spiritual] universe is seen as a dynamic web
  of interrelated events. None of the properties of any part of this web is
  fundamental; they all follow from the properties of the other parts, and the
  overall consistency of their interrelations determines the structure of the
  entire web. Things exist by virtue of their mutually consistent relationships,
  and all of physics has to follow uniquely from the requirement that its
  components be consistent with on another and with themselves.
  
- We recognize that all scientific concepts and theories are limited and
  approximate. One can explain many phenomena [as well as nomena] in terms of a
  few, and consequently understand different aspects of nature in an approximate
  way without having to understand everything at once.
  
- We advocate the shift from an attitude of domination and control of
  nature, including humanity, to one of co-operation and nonviolence.
